Ticket: Config drift on Lanternfish gateway hot-reload

Severity: medium. The hot-reload watcher on Lanternfish picks up file changes without signature checks, so edits on the box diverge from what's in the deploy repo. Two nodes in the Harrowgate cluster currently run unreviewed TLS cipher overrides. Need security sign-off before we disable hot-reload entirely. Below are the values currently live on the drifted nodes.

config for bahop-baduf:
[kasion]
team = lamath
access_code = ac_d807e5
host = kasion.paliqcloud.corp
port = 4000
owner = julix.tamvan
peer = frair.qorvelsoft.local

Ticket #— Tide-Table Widget Sign-Off Required

Welcome aboard. Before the Shorelight tide-table widget can ship to the Harbourview portal, we need a formal sign-off on the interpolation logic. Please review the spline smoothing between station readings carefully — previous contractors introduced off-by-one errors in the lunar offset table, which displayed low tide an hour early for the Penmarrow region. Document your test cases in the ticket, attach screenshots of the rendered chart, and then request approval. The sign-off must come from:

signatory, yahog-badug: Quenix Ulaael

## Account Recovery — Canary Gating (Plugin Authors)

Heads up: your plugin won't hit 100% rollout until it clears the Pellwater canary gates — error rate under 0.5% and no latency regression over two hours. If gating locks your publisher account after repeated failed promotions, don't panic. You can self-recover through the Driftgate portal instead of waiting on us. The portal will prompt you, and you unlock it with the recovery passphrase below.

unlock words, fawig-bagef: olidor-holir-istox-holath-tamys-quenion-giliel